Recently unveiled at the Shanghai Motor Show, the all-new Buick Verano is bound to be a smash hit in China. The compact sedan is now sportier and more technologically advanced than ever before. Here are some of the key improvements found on the Buick Verano.

Efficient Powertrain
Buick made sure that the all-new Verano will feature an eco-friendly power source. Under the hood of the sedan sits a turbocharged 1.5-liter, Ecotec four-cylinder engine. With a total output of 166 ponies and 184 pound-feet of torque, the engine should provide drivers with ample performance. In an effort to give the sedan an even more engaging character, it has also been fitted with a seven-speed dual-clutch transmission. Although the official fuel economy numbers have yet to be released, car shoppers can expect to be very impressed. A start-stop feature comes standard, which will help to further boost gas mileage.

Dynamic Styling
From a styling standpoint, the new Buick Verano is certainly not an “old man” car. Designed with Buick’s signature waterfall grille, the Verano makes its presence known. Meanwhile, the addition of HID xenon headlights helps to give the sedan a very modern appearance. Onlookers will instantly notice the Verano’s sculpted body lines. On the rear, the squared exhaust tips take the sedan’s sportiness to an even higher level.

Optimized Chassis
To the delight of driving enthusiasts, the new Verano was designed with a very athletic chassis. This should equate to a more engaging performance on the road. Equipped with a set of 17-inch performance tires, the nimble sedan will also maintain excellent traction. Anticipation in American
Upon the revealing of the new Buick Verano in China, many car enthusiasts are hoping the sedan is showcased in America. Due to a number of significant changes, the Verano will be an even better overall performer. China has obviously become very fond of Buick automobiles over the last few years. In fact, Buick is currently one of the fastest growing brands in the country. Last year, General Motors sold in excess of three million vehicles in China.
